This hiking route takes you through the beautiful area surrounding Monte Fiegni. The 8.594 kilometer trail offers a challenging hike with an elevation gain of 720 meters, making it a difficult but rewarding trek.
As you start your journey, you'll come across Monte Codardo, a peak located 1.95 kilometers from the beginning of the trail. This is a great spot to take in panoramic views and catch your breath before continuing on.
As you make your way further along the route, at 4.3 kilometers from the start, you'll reach the peak of Monte Fiegni. This is the highest point of the hike and offers stunning vistas of the surrounding landscape.
